Commits on Oct 30, 2019
Oct 30, 2019
This change is needed because of using `is_cached` attribute of `field` in `_clear_watched_fk_model_cache` method of `LifecycleModelMixin`. This attribute was added to `ForeignKey` object only in Django 2.0. Refs: https://github.com/django/django/pull/6721/files#diff-3010fc5a498b7171c342520f34507968R82 * Removed testing on Django versions before 2.0. * Added testing on Python 3.7. Removed testing on Python 3.4. * Added testing on Django 2.0, Django 2.1, Django 2.2.
Commits on Oct 29, 2019
In the project's code instances of `NotSet` class never used - only class object itself. Because of this in the tests also should be used only class objects and not it's instances.